Sydney Morlan grew up an athlete and quickly came to understand her love for life in the gym, managing what she ate, and looking to how she thought about food and exercise as her source of success. Inevitably, that mindset took over Sydney's life.


Today’s episode, I invited Sydney for real talk on understanding how she developed an eating disorder, what it took to launch her recovery, and how she currently navigates life in and outside of college in the journey towards finding her strongest self (over skinniest). Right before Covid-19, Sydney had just started an Instagram account, on a mission to share powerful movement and wellbeing advice for girls just like her and… it worked. Now, with at-home workouts for others to join live or online, constant content inspiring friends, and growing a community united to listen to their truest definition of success, @sydneymorlanfitness is almost 2,000 strong and growing every day.
